What you’ll be doing:
In this role, you will contribute to a variety of water and wastewater projects, ensuring designs are efficient, sustainable, and compliant with industry standards. You will work closely with engineers, CAD Technicians, and project managers to bring innovative solutions to life. Your day-to-day responsibilities will include:
- Develop and produce civil engineering designs for water and wastewater treatment projects.
- Work closely with CAD Technicians to create accurate design models.
- Coordinate with engineers, project managers, and clients to ensure project success.
- Ensure all designs meet UK water industry regulations (WIMES, DSEAR, BS/EU standards).
- Conduct site inspections, assessments, and provide technical guidance when required.
- Develop innovative, sustainable, and cost-effective engineering solutions.
About You:
We’re looking for a motivated and detail-oriented Design Engineer who thrives in a collaborative environment and is eager to take on exciting infrastructure challenges. You should have a strong technical foundation and the ability to apply engineering principles effectively. To succeed in this role, you’ll need:
- Proven track record in civil design engineering, ideally within the water and wastewater sector.
- Degree in Civil Engineering or a related field.
- Understanding of hydraulic design, reinforced concrete structures, and pipeline design.
- Skilled in AutoCAD, Civil 3D, MicroDrainage, or similar engineering tools.
- Familiar with UK water industry standards and regulations.
- Strong ability to work with engineers, designers, and clients to achieve project success.
- Problem-Solving Skills: A proactive, analytical approach to engineering challenges.
